lib/utopia/middleware/content.rb in utopia-0.12.2 vs lib/utopia/middleware/content.rb in utopia-0.12.3
- old
+ new
@@ -27,11 +27,11 @@
require 'utopia/middleware/content/processor'
require 'trenni/template'
module Utopia
module Middleware
-
+
class Content
def initialize(app, options = {})
@app = app
@root = File.expand_path(options[:root] || Utopia::Middleware::default_root)
@@ -142,9 +142,10 @@
if request.controller
attributes = request.controller.to_hash
end
node.process!(request, response, attributes)
+
return response.finish
end
else
return @app.call(env)
end